2. It's not so much that the white shit (actually lime) is slippery, it's that it's unexpectedly slippery. Riders are generally quite good at going the right speed for the conditions. This just a new and unexpected condition they don't have experience with yet.
3. They did shorten one stage because of extreme heat, and there has been talk about rescheduling (both in terms of season, and moving the races into cooler parts fo the day), but the Tour is pretty tradition bound, so it'd take something quite exceptional to see that happen.
